The Green Bay Packers are looking to potentially draft a defensive back in the first round of the 2024 NFL Draft and one of the names that could be available is Iowa Hawkeyes defensive back Cooper DeJean. He missed the last five months with a broken leg but was cleared for football activities recently.

DeJean worked out during his Iowa Pro Day and his pro day caught the attention of a lot of people. He is 6’1″ and weighs 207 lbs and was a junior last season. His stats last season with the Iowa Hawkeyes were 41 total tackles, two interceptions, and five pass deflections.
He was also a punt returner for the Hawkeyes and some NFL teams want to draft him because of his good special teams ability as well. Cooper DeJean is projected to be a first-round selection, but it is unknown how high or how low in that round he will go.
The Athletic’s Latest NFL Mock Draft Does Have the Green Bay Packers Taking Cooper DeJean With the 25th Overall Pick in the 2024 NFL Draft

Nick Baumgardner of The Athletic has the Packers taking Iowa Hawkeyes defensive back Cooper DeJean in his latest 2024 NFL Mock Draft. His reasoning for Green Bay using this selection on him was as follows:
“Can DeJean play outside corner? Maybe, depending on the scheme and situation. Can he play safety? Absolutely, yes. DeJean is a versatile nickel with high-level return skills, and he’d fill a need for Green Bay.”
The Packers do need help at both safety and cornerback. It would be a good thing to have a versatile player in the secondary to play both positions. However, Green Bay would need to figure out if he suits the cornerback position better or the safety position better.

If the Green Bay Packers were to play at Cooper DeJean, a pairing of him and Xavier McKinney would be a good deal for this defense. That then means Green Bay will still need to find another cornerback in the 2024 NFL Draft and that is something general manager Brian Gutekunst will need to decide.
Green Bay also does not have enough depth at the cornerback position. Jaire Alexander missed a lot of games a season in this secondary. The Packers also may not have the chance to draft Cooper DeJean if other teams get a chance to draft him before the 25th selection in the 2024 NFL Draft.
